Presidio Property Trust ( (SQFT) ) has provided an update.

On January 28, 2026, Presidio Property Trust announced that its board had suspended the monthly cash dividend on its 9.375% Series D Cumulative Redeemable Perpetual Preferred Stock, starting with the January 2026 dividend that would have been paid on February 15, 2026, with unpaid dividends continuing to accrue. The move, which the company estimates will preserve about $2.3 million in cash annually, reflects pressure from elevated CMBS-backed office mortgage delinquency rates and a challenging environment for selling office assets, and is part of a broader strategy to cut operating expenses, conserve capital, protect existing commercial holdings and emphasize growth of its model home portfolio, with the board set to reassess dividend payments on a quarterly basis.

More about Presidio Property Trust

Presidio Property Trust is an internally managed real estate investment trust with a diversified portfolio that includes model home properties leased on a triple net basis to homebuilders, primarily in the Sunbelt, as well as office, industrial and retail properties concentrated mainly in Colorado and additionally in Maryland, North Dakota, Texas and Southern California.
